Parkteatern: Free Outdoor Theatre on Djurgården
One of the most beloved summer traditions in Stockholm is Parkteatern, which offers free outdoor theatre at Galärparken on Djurgården. This year's season runs from July 17 to August 1, 2026, giving locals and visitors two full weeks of alfresco performances. The setting is idyllic: the green expanse of Djurgården, with its historic buildings and water views, provides a picture-perfect backdrop for a night at the theatre. All shows are free, meaning you can simply turn up with a blanket and enjoy world-class drama under the open sky. Stand-Up Comedy at Big Ben Pub
For those who prefer their entertainment indoors, Big Ben Pub is hosting stand-up comedy every day at 8 PM, from July 17 through December 31, 2026. That's right, a nightly dose of laughs in the heart of Stockholm. The pub's programming runs for nearly six months, offering a consistent and affordable night out. Måns Möller at The Rival
Swedish comedian Måns Möller brings his award-winning stand-up show My Perfect Life to The Rival in Stockholm. The show tackles themes of autism and parenthood with Möller's trademark wit, offering a personal and often hilarious take on everyday challenges. The Rival, located on Mariatorget in Södermalm, is one of Stockholm's premier live venues, known for its intimate setting and excellent acoustics. Stockholm's Rich Theatre Landscape
Beyond these featured events, Stockholm's status as a dense theater city is underscored by its major venues: the Royal Dramatic Theatre (Dramaten) at Nybroplan, Göta Lejon on Götgatan, and Maxim at Sergels Torg. These institutions host everything from classic plays to modern musicals, ensuring a vibrant cultural calendar year-round.
